Australia is home to more than 350 species of native mammals, 87 per cent of which are found nowhere else on Earth. But with 39 of these species already extinct and a further 110 listed as threatened, there’s every chance many will vanish before you even knew they existed. Arid Recovery started in 1997, located near the Olympic Dam mine in Roxby Downs – we’re about six hours’ drive north of Adelaide. Introduced rabbits used to number up to 150 per square kilometre in this area, but when Rabbit Haemorrhagic Disease Virus was accidentally released in the mid 1990s, rabbit numbers fell by about 95%.

If you want to see some of Australia’s most charismatic threatened mammals such as bilbies, boodies and stick-nest rats, chances are you’ll have to go to a zoo – or a safe haven. What’s a safe haven? An area safe from feral predators, such as islands too far offshore for foxes to swim to, or mainland sites ringed with cat- and fox-proof fences. Recent research has suggested we can now take 29 species off the threatened list, thanks in large part to safe havens.
